Professor - Medical Ethics jobs in Shreveport, LA

Professor - Medical Ethics teaches courses in the discipline area of medical ethics. Develops and designs curriculum plans to foster student learning, stimulate class discussions, and ensures student engagement. Being a Professor - Medical Ethics provides tutoring and academic counseling to students, maintains classes related records, and assesses student coursework. Collaborates and supports colleagues regarding research interests and co-curricular activities. Additionally, Professor - Medical Ethics typically reports to a department head. Requires a PhD or terminal degree appropriate to the field. Has considerable experience and is qualified to teach at undergraduate and graduate levels and initiates research and case studies in field of interest and may publish findings in trade journals or textbooks. Provides intellectual leadership and has made significant contributions to the field. May offer independent study opportunities and mentoring to students. Typically this individual is a leader in the field and has been published. (Copyright 2024 Salary.com)

    The Certified Medical Assistant provides nursing care to patient’s in the physician offices under the supervision of the Clinic Physician. The supervising physician delineates the privileges and duties through skill assessment. They will assess the health status of assigned patients and collaborates with the nursing staff and the Physician to establish a basis for patient care. Contributes to the planning of nursing interventions, administers medications and treatments in accordance with policy and under the direct, supervision of the clinic physician/provider, documents and communicates changes in patient condition to other members of the health care team. Provides information regarding disease process and diagnostic procedures. Assists in scheduling referrals, appointments and consults. Participates in staff development; continuing education programs and performance improvement and quality checks. Consistently demonstrates a positive attitude and quality of work that promotes consistent customer centered services. Respects patient’s right to privacy. Adapts care to the patient’s level of development/age specific needs. Assumes responsibility for own continuing education. The Certified Medical Assistant must follow hospital/clinic policy and procedures. Additional job duties or functions, not related to their department, may be requested per administration to assist in other areas of the hospital within their capabilities.

    QUALIFICATIONS:
    Graduate from an approved medical assistant program. Basic Life Support (BLS) is mandatory.

Shreveport is located in Northwest Louisiana. It is the center of the Ark-La-Tex region where Arkansas, Louisiana, and Texas meet. It is also part of the I-20 Cyber Corridor linking the tech-centered Dallas-Fort Worth, Shreveport-Bossier, Greater Monroe, and Greater Atlanta metropolitan areas together. The city of Shreveport is 188 miles from Dallas, 98 miles from Tyler, and 41 miles from Marshall, Texas; 215 miles from Little Rock and 73 miles from Texarkana, Arkansas; and 250 miles from the state capital of Baton Rouge, 99 miles from Monroe, 69 miles from Ruston, and 30 miles from Minden, Lo...
